小白求助,大神们帮帮忙吧(名字一定要长。。。。。)

2019-07-19 21:23发布

本帖最后由 STRAWBERRY 于 2016-2-16 16:20 编辑

老师要我用stm8s做一个延时时间可调的开关,也就是控制继电器通断(stm8便宜),相当于时间继电器,但我学的不是很好,一头雾水啊。
我的设想是是这样的:电路上电后由按键触发GPIO外部中断接通继电器,adc采用DMA方式并使用外部事件触发,马上采集电位器(调节延时时间的长短)2端的电压,根据采集到电压设定定时器定时时间,(0-30分钟)延时时间到达后触发定时器中断改变相应IO口电平,导通相应三极管驱动继电器动作。
我自己弄了几个51程序移植了一下一直行不通,所以想请各位大神们帮帮忙,给个程序思路啊,能帮忙想想程序就更加感谢了
都说论坛上大神多,感激不尽
友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
该问题目前已经被作者或者管理员关闭, 无法添加新回复
11条回答
八度空间
1楼-- · 2019-07-20 01:22
既然你有51的程序,移植应该没什么问题喔,不过也要看你的程序编写的模块化程度了,模块化好的话,移植是非常简单的
黑夜之狼
2楼-- · 2019-07-20 03:14
 精彩回答 2  元偷偷看……
15623052920
3楼-- · 2019-07-20 07:13
 精彩回答 2  元偷偷看……
jermy_z
4楼-- · 2019-07-20 12:33
没弄过STM8  帮顶。。。
STRAWBERRY
5楼-- · 2019-07-20 14:21
八度空间 发表于 2016-2-16 07:55
既然你有51的程序,移植应该没什么问题喔,不过也要看你的程序编写的模块化程度了,模块化好的话,移植是非 ...

我就想问问根据这个要求,我是不是程序思路有问题,别走进死胡同了
小温
6楼-- · 2019-07-20 18:39
 精彩回答 2  元偷偷看……

一周热门 更多>